Violence against women and children affects the lives and welfare of millions of people around the world. Many women and children in the Philippines suffer multiple types of violence. Davao Regional Medical Center Women and Children Protection Unit or the Pink Haven is established in support of the government’s goal of ending VAWC and protecting the human rights of women and children. It is a level II facility that caters to abused women and children of Davao de Oro and Davao del Norte.

VISION
The Davao Regional Medical Center’s Women and Children Protection Unit is an integral part in contributing to the Department of Health’s realization of eliminating all forms of gender-based violence and promoting social justice.

MISSION
To provide quality service for women and children who are victims of violence, rape, incest, and other related cases using a multidisciplinary approach in empowering and assisting them in their recovery so as to become productive citizens.
